- Laurie Strode vs. Michael Myers - the final showdown is ON! Laurie (Jamie Lee Curtis) faces off against the force of true evil that changed the trajectory of her entire life that fateful night in 1978 in a bloody brawl to the death.
From Halloween Ends (2022): Four years after her last encounter with masked killer Michael Myers, Laurie Strode is living with her granddaughter and trying to finish her memoir. Myers hasn't been seen since, and Laurie finally decides to liberate herself from rage and fear and embrace life. However, when a young man stands accused of murdering a boy that he was babysitting, it ignites a cascade of violence and terror that forces Laurie to confront the evil she can't control.
